The options list includes (pretty much tailored for track):
- Delete AC
- LWB
- PCCB
- Manual
- Sound Package Plus
- Sport Chrono Package
- Wheels Black
- Sports Exhaust
- No Xeon Headlights
The mod list includes:
- 3M front film protection
- GT3 LCA for front and rear
- Third radiator
- Brembo front and rear rotor (PCCB set aside)
- RSS solid thrust arm bushings
- Pilot Sport Cup 2 (70-80% thread left)
When I got the car, I took off the OEM PCCB rotors/pads and put on the Brembo steel rotors/pads. I have now swap them back. The Brembo steel rotors are in excellent condition (selling it separately if interested).
Oil & filter are changed every 4-6 track days, brake fluid is flushed once a year, and all fluid are flushed every 2 years. Car is waxed after every track event.
My last track event was in May 2016 at Buttonwillow with PCA. Since then, I moved to LA. The car is now in LA and the wheel alignment was adjusted back to normal spec.
All work is done by BR Racing in Los Gatos.

I've got the same car and was considering trying the MPSC2 tires. What other tires did you run on the track with this car and how would you compare them to the MPSC2? I had been told that the MPSC2 have fantastic grip, but wear quickly. Was that your experience?

Definitely get it! As you know, it is more expensive but boy, the grip is amazing. I only had this one set and so far, the wear seems normal to me. I had the Super Pilot Sport and the original PS2. Between them, the PS2s are better for track as the Super Pilot Sport is way too soft. Hope that helps!
